Home values rise 5% for sixth consecutive month | Bedford NY Real Estate


For the sixth straight month, home value appreciation was at or exceeded 5%, according to data from Zillow. More specifically, home values rose in April to $158,300. 
Home values jumped 5.2% over year ago levels, Zillow ($59.41 0%)reported, reaching their highest level since June 2004.
A majority of the 365 metros — 55% to be exact — experienced home value appreciation in April from March. Sacramento saw the largest monthly increase, with home values jumping 3.4%. Las Vegas and San Francisco also reported monthly increases of 3% and 2.8%, respectively. 
Looking forward, home values from April 2013 through April 2014 are predicted to rise 4% to approximately $164,648, according to Zillow. This is a drop from the 5.2% annual rate of appreciation reported between April 2012 and April 2013 and indicates a shift in supply and demand in some of the hardest-hit markets. 
“April marks the sixth straight month of annual home value appreciation of 5% or above, the longest such streak since the height of the bubble in 2006. In the short-term, this has been welcome news for homeowners. But in the long-term, this cannot be sustained, and consumers entering the market today should not expect this kind of appreciation to last,” said Zillow Chief Economist Stan Humphries.
